Essential Accounting Variables and Equations Explained
To use this diagnostic platform effectively, you need to understand the underlying accounting variables and equations:
- Current Ratio: Evaluates basic short-term debt coverage solvency. Calculated as:
Current Ratio = Current Assets / Current Liabilities - Quick Ratio (Acid Test): A strict check of immediate cash solvency that removes slow-moving inventory from assets. Calculated as:
Quick Ratio = (Current Assets - Inventory) / Current Liabilities - Gross Profit Margin: Measures raw production pricing efficiency before overhead expenses. Calculated as:
Gross Margin = (Gross Profit / Total Revenue) * 100 - Net Profit Margin: Shows the bottom-line percentage of sales revenue left over after all operating costs, interest, and taxes are paid. Calculated as:
Net Margin = (Net Income / Total Revenue) * 100 - Debt to Equity Ratio: Measures long-term leverage structural risk by comparing total debt to shareholder equity capital bases. Calculated as:
Debt to Equity = Total Debt / Total Equity - Return on Assets (ROA): Shows how efficiently management is using the company’s total asset base to generate net profits. Calculated as:
Return on Assets = (Net Income / Total Assets) * 100
Real-World Corporate Analytical Applications
In practice, corporate metrics fluctuate based on specific operational changes. The table below outlines standard healthy industry baselines for performance comparisons:
| Financial Ratio Metric | Conservative Baseline | Aggressive Growth Zone | Potential Risk Indicator |
|---|---|---|---|
| Current Ratio | 1.5 to 2.5 | 1.0 to 1.4 | Under 1.0 (Liquidity Strain) |
| Quick Ratio | 1.0 or higher | 0.8 to 1.0 | Under 0.5 (Immediate Cash Risk) |
| Net Profit Margin | 10% to 20% | Greater than 20% | Negative / Compounding Declines |
| Debt-to-Equity | 0.5 to 1.5 | 1.5 to 3.0 | Greater than 4.0 (Over-leveraged) |
Professional Insight: While a high current ratio generally points to solid short-term stability, an excessively high value (like over 4.0) might mean the business is keeping too much idle cash or mismanaging its inventory instead of reinvesting it back into growth.
Common Pitfalls in Metric Tracking
A frequent error when using a financial ratio calculator is applying uniform baselines across completely different sectors. For example, a software provider with minimal inventory often has identical current and quick ratios, while a grocery retail chain naturally carries large inventories, leading to a much lower quick ratio. It is critical to compare metrics against historical performance and direct industry peers rather than abstract numbers.
